Exam centres Agartala, Ahmedabad, Aizawl, Allahabad, Bangalore, Bareilly, Bhopal, Chandigarh, Chennai, Cuttack, Dehradun, Delhi, Dharwad, Dispur, Gangtok, Hyderabad, Imphal, Itanagar, Jaipur, Jammu, Jorhat, Kochi, Kohima, Kolkata, Lucknow, Madurai, Mumbai, Nagpur, Panaji (Goa), Patna, Port Blair, Raipur, Ranchi, Sambalpur, Shillong, Shimla, Srinagar, Thiruvananthapuram, Tirupati, Udaipur and Vishakhapatnam Exam pattern The candidates will take the written examination in two papers, each paper carrying a maximum of 250 marks. Each paper will be of two hours duration. Paper I a) General Ability - 30 questions b) General Medicine - 70 questions c) Paediatrics - 20 questions Total - 120 questions Maximum Marks - 250 Paper II a) Surgery - 40 questions b) Gynaecology & Obstetrics - 40 questions c) Preventive & Social medicine - 40 questions Total - 120 questions Maximum Marks - 250 Personality Test - Personality Test carrying 100 marks. Eligibility Criteria Age limit: You must not have attained the age of minimum 32 years Educational qualification: For admission to the examination, you should have passed the written and practical parts of the final M.B.B.S. examination. Application fees Candidates (Excepting Female/SC/ST/PH candidates who are exempted from payment of fee) are required to pay of fee of Rs.200/- either by depositing the money in any Branch of SBI by cash, or by using net banking facility of SBI |
